This is part of the series of 30 exercises developed during the 3D4KIDS program. One of the aims of this Erasmus+ program is to improve the knowledge of teachers regarding the 3d printing technology by developing some specific training materials. More info in the website: https://www.3d4kids.eu/
The lesson about the cone
LEARNING OBJECTIVES
β’ An equilateral cone
β’ A rectangular triangle in cone
β’ Understand rectangular triangle in cone
β’ Calculating the high, radius, surface and volume of the cylinder
You have an equilateral cone. The height is 10 cm. Calculate the surface of a typical rectangular triangle and the surface and volume of the cone. Print the cone.
You have a cone. The height v is 8 cm. The line s is 10 cm. Calculate the radius, volume and the surface of the cone. Print the cone.
